Margaret Kollmer - Daily Bread

I didn't have much in my basket <br />Some veg. some bread, a magazine <br />It was bucketing outside <br />and my feet were damp and cold. <br />At the pay-point ahead of me <br />were two overalled workers <br />each holding a loaf of bread <br />and nothing else. <br />I felt discomforted <br />knowing that inflation meant <br />that their loaves of bread <br />now cost them as much <br />as not too long ago <br />when they could have bought a loaf <br />and some cold meat <br />or a piece of fried fish for their lunch. <br /> <br />They'd paid for their bread <br />and were about to leave <br />when I noticed a roll of liver paste <br />on the counter <br />left behind by someone else <br />whose money hadn't quite stretched <br />out enough.... <br />Before I could think I picked it up <br />and called them back <br />holding it up and asking <br />if they would like it? <br />They laughed; thinking I was joking <br />(why is giving sometimes more <br />painful than receiving?) <br />so I hastily asked the till checker to ring it up <br />on my bill and give it to them. <br />They laughed and I laughed <br />and in that moment <br />we were one <br />and happy. <br /> <br />I wished I had given more..... <br />I could've bought them <br />a whole chicken <br />perhaps some milk <br />and fruit.... <br />all my bills were paid <br />and I had a full tank of gas. <br /> <br />For the rest of that day <br />and long into the night <br />I was haunted by the sad reality <br />that they are only a small representation <br />of many such workers <br />whose lunch each day <br />is just a simple loaf of bread <br />And nothing else.<br /><br />Margaret Kollmer<br /><br />http://www.poemhunter.com/poem/daily-bread/
